VP-m5 Mobile Video BiLight
EN
Quick start guide
This quick start guide contains important information on the safe operation of the
product. Read and follow the safety advice and instructions given. Retain the quick
start guide for future reference. If you pass the product on to others please include this
quick start guide.
Features
• Mini LED video light with variable colour temperature and built-in battery
• Steplessly dimmable
• Easy operation via rotary controls
• With 1/4" internal thread
• USB-C port for charging
• Battery charge level indicator
• Colour temperature steplessly adjustable from 2550-6140K

Safety instructions
Intended use
This device is intended to be used as a portable video light. Any other use or use
under other operating conditions is considered to be improper and may result in per-
sonal injury or property damage. No liability will be assumed for damages resulting
from improper use.
Danger for children
Ensure that plastic bags, packaging, etc. are disposed of properly and are
not within reach of babies and young children. Choking hazard! Ensure
that children do not detach any small parts from the product. They could
swallow the pieces and choke!
Incorrect handling of lithium batteries can result in injury
In the event of a short circuit, overheating or mechanical damage, lithium
batteries can cause severe injuries.When handled correctly and appropri-
ately lithium batteries pose no risk. Store lithium batteries in a cool, dry
place, ideally in the original packaging. Store lithium batteries away from
heat sources (e.g. radiators or sunlight). Lithium batteries are hermetically
sealed. Never attempt to open a lithium battery. If the battery housing is
damaged small amounts of the electrolyte may leak out. If this should
happen, seal the lithium battery in airtight packaging and wipe up the
traces of electrolyte using absorbent paper towels. You must wear protec-
tive rubber gloves when doing so. Clean your hands and the aected sur-
face thoroughly with cold water. Never attempt to recharge non-re-
chargeable lithium batteries. When charging lithium batteries you must
use a suitable charging device intended for the purpose. Only use powder
extinguishers or other suitable extinguishing agents to extinguish a
burning lithium battery.
Eye damage caused by high light intensity
Never look directly into the light source.
Extend the operating life of the device by regular breaks and by avoiding
frequent switching on and o. The device is not suitable for continuous
operation.
For technological reasons, the light output of LEDs decreases over their lifetime.
This eect increases with higher operating temperature. You can extend the service
life of the illuminants by providing adequate ventilation and operating the LEDs
with the lowest possible brightness.
Where to use the product
Never use the product
• in conditions of extreme temperature or humidity
• in extremely dusty or dirty areas
• at locations where the unit can become wet
General handling
• To prevent damage, never use force when handling the product.
• Never immerse the product in water. Just wipe it with a clean dry cloth. Do not
use liquid cleaners such as benzene, thinners or ammable cleaning agents.

Technical specications
Light source 66 × SMD-LED (33 × warm white, 33 × cold white)
Light source properties Colour temperature 2550-6140K, steplessly adjustable
Colour rendering index CRI >95
Optical properties Beam angle 120°
Light output 800lm
Input connections Charging port USB-C
Power consumption LEDs 5W
Power supply USB (5V )
Battery / rechargeable battery Battery type Lithium-Ion
Voltage 3.7V
Capacity 2000mAh
Charging time 3.5h
Operating time 210h (depending on brightness setting)
Protection class IP20
Mounting options camera hot shoe
Mounting options (W × H × D) 92 mm×21 mm×78 mm
Weight 110g
Ambient conditions Temperature range 0 °C40°C
Relative humidity 2080% (non-condensing)
For the transport and protective packaging, environmentally friendly materials
have been chosen that can be supplied to normal recycling. Ensure that plastic
bags, packaging, etc. are properly disposed of. Do not just dispose of these ma-
terials with your normal household waste, but make sure that they are collected
for recycling. Please follow the notes and markings on the packaging.
This product is subject to the European Waste Electrical and Electronic Equip-
ment Directive (WEEE) in its currently valid version. Do not dispose of your old
device with your normal household waste. Dispose of this product through an
approved waste disposal rm or through your local waste facility. Comply with
the rules and regulations that apply in your country. If in doubt, consult your
local waste disposal facility.
Batteries must not be disposed of as domestic waste or thrown into re. Dis-
pose of batteries according to national or local regulations regarding hazard-
ous waste. Dispose of empty batteries at appropriate collection sites. Dispose
lithium batteries only in discharged condition. Remove replaceable lithium
batteries from the device before disposal. Protect used lithium batteries from
short circuits, for example by covering the poles with adhesive tape. Perma-
nently installed lithium batteries must be disposed of together with the device.
Please inquire about a suitable acceptance point.
Using the product
1. First the internal battery must be charged. To do this, connect the device to a
suitable voltage source (not supplied) via its USB-C port e.
2. Place the device with its connection won the hot shoe of the camera to be used.
3. Press the switch tto switch on the device.
4. Set the desired lighting intensity with the brightness control r.
5. Set the desired colour temperature between 2600  5700K with the colour
temperature control y.
6. Observe the battery charge level indicator qto estimate the remaining operat-
ing time. If the video light goes out, the internal battery must be recharged.
7. Press the switch tto switch o the device.
